Can open-source models support European TSO transmission planning?

Our latest Open-TYNDP release suggests yes: comparable outputs to proprietary tools, faster runtimes for CBA, and fully reproducible workflows.

New features include improved demand side response and load shedding, improved benchmarking, central data bucket, central carrier mapping, and faster CBA solving.

🔧 ENTSO-E collaborates on open-source tools for energy planning 🔍 ENTSO-E’s TYNDP and adequacy studies rely on a comprehensive suite of modelling tools used by TSO experts. To enhance transparency, reproducibility, and accessibility, we are working on fit-for-purpose open-source tools that complement our existing planning data and methodologies. 🚀 In collaboration with Open Energy Transition , we have launched a research and innovation project to develop a complementary open-source tool in PyPSA for Scenario Building and Cost-Benefit Analysis within the TYNDP process. A first workshop on 16 January brought together TSO and OET experts to explore how PyPSA can be integrated into the modelling suite. #EnergyTransition #OpenSource #Innovation #TYNDP
